Boardgames aren't fun, and Boardgamers are kind of cringe by DarkVenusaur in unpopularopinion

[–]Live_Collection7681 0 points1 point  (0 children)

As somebody who hosts game nights a lot for a small group of friends, you're entitled to your opinion. But it sounds to me like whoever pulled out a giant complex game for what sounds like only a casual group was not a very good host. Basic game etiquette, to me, is generally only bringing lightweight/easy to learn/party games to larger groups that aren't as into games. Maybe something a bit larger, but only as an option if people are feeling up to it. I would never dream of a hangout with a casual group and bringing something complex as the only option. That is incredibly inconsiderate. 

I save the more complex games for my smaller game group because I know they're more likely to enjoy that. I've also been playing with them for a while so I have a good feel for what they like and don't like. And when one of us is eyeing up a new game we also ask to see if it's something the rest of the group would be interested in. The end result is between the four of us we have quite a few games, but the others bring different ones every time. And we have our favourites, sure, but more or less everything gets rotated through eventually. Variety is what we like; we don't want to play the same thing every time. And between us we have enough games that none of them get boring. But it sounds like you value different things in a game, and that's okay. Every group is different.

All this to say, there are people out there who will enjoy something more complex, and that's who you save that sort of game for. But with a large, casual group, best to just stick to Uno. And a good host will be mindful of that. I'm sorry your friend didn't take that into consideration.

Katniss is an unreliable narrator when it comes to the careers by [deleted] in Hungergames

[–]Live_Collection7681 1 point2 points  (0 children)

Just had this thought now on reading your post but now it feels possible to me that the Capitol may even implicitly encourage the training of Careers in wealthier districts in some way (even if it's just looking the other way), even though it's supposed to be not allowed. Historically a way of manipulating the masses is to give certain members of lower class more rights and privileges based on some arbitrary basis of sorting people, breeding division, and as we know, nothing can change if the people cannot or will not unite. If poorer districts see how much more often the Careers are winning because those districts have the means to make Careers, they will grow resentful and, if they're another tribute like Katniss, afraid. Great way to make the people forget who the real enemy is.
